Output d513ce8095255b6c8d91455482cc708634e30627432ff185f20a43d35c0e0a34:1

value
21076544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f509872162601b3c6e962f3477c8cc1fb9b755e OP_EQUALVERIFY OP_CHECKSIG
address
1E4nBJfkw8VoCZngNxUgw5KATyLVPzYVZF
transaction
d513ce8095255b6c8d91455482cc708634e30627432ff185f20a43d35c0e0a34
spent
true